按关键词阅读: 计算机 结构 组织
1、计算机组织与结构 授课教师:李静梅 授课班级:20132011、2012、2013、2014、2021 时间:2014年秋季学期 软件学院必修课软件学院必修课 软件学院必修课软件学院必修课 一、通道的工作原理与工作过程一、通道的工作原理与工作过程 二、具有通道的计算机系统结构二、具有通道的计算机系统结构 三、通道的类型三、通道的类型 四、通道的流量分析四、通道的流量分析 五、外围处理机五、外围处理机 5.4 5.4 通道处理机与外围处理机通道处理机与外围处理机 1 1、背景、目态指令、管态指令、背景、目态指令、管态指令 一、通道的工作原理与工作过程一、通道的工作原理与工作过程 为了防止用户窃取 。
2、系统中的不该让其读出的内容 , 也为了为了防止用户窃取系统中的不该让其读出的内容 , 也为了 防止用户自行输入而破坏其它用户程序和系统程序 , 目前的计防止用户自行输入而破坏其它用户程序和系统程序 , 目前的计 算机已禁止用户直接安排输入输出 , 而将输入输出功能改成由算机已禁止用户直接安排输入输出 , 而将输入输出功能改成由 中央处理机控制的管态指令 , 使得用户在目态程序中无权使用中央处理机控制的管态指令 , 使得用户在目态程序中无权使用 这些指令 。
这些指令 。
广义指令由访管指令和若干广义指令由访管指令和若干 参数组成 , 它的操作码实质上就参数组成 , 它的操作码实质上就 是对应此广义指令的管理程序的是对应此广义指令的管理程序 。
3、的 入口地址 。
当用户的目态程序执入口地址 。
当用户的目态程序执 行到目态访管指令后 , 产生自愿行到目态访管指令后 , 产生自愿 访管中断 , 访管中断 , CPUCPU响应此中断后 , 响应此中断后 ,进入管态 , 完成相应的工作 。
进入管态 , 完成相应的工作 。
这样 , 每完成一次这样 , 每完成一次 I/OI/O操作操作CPUCPU只需二次进管 , 只需二次进管 ,大大减少了对目态程序的大大减少了对目态程序的 干扰 , 提高干扰 , 提高CPUCPU与外设操与外设操 作的重叠程度 。
同时 , 系作的重叠程度 。
同时 , 系 统中多个通道都有自己的统中多个通道都有自己的 通道程序 , 可以并行工作 , 通道程序 , 可以并行工作 ,且每个通道上挂接的多台且每个通 。
4、道上挂接的多台 外设也是并行工作的 。
外设也是并行工作的 。
CPUCPU与多道程序与多道程序 CPUCPU与多个通道与多个通道 通道与通道通道与通道 每个通道的各个设备之间每个通道的各个设备之间 二二、具有通道的计算机系统结构具有通道的计算机系统结构 都是并行的都是并行的 三、通道的类型三、通道的类型 1、字节多 路通道(byte) 3、选择 通道 (select) 2、数组 多路通道 (block) 三、通道的类型三、通道的类型(1(1、字节多路通道、字节多路通道) ) 适用于连接大量象光电机等字符类低速设备 , 通道适用于连接大量象光电机等字符类低速设备 , 通道 的的“数据宽度数据宽度”为单字节 ,。
5、以字节交叉方式轮流地为多台外为单字节 , 以字节交叉方式轮流地为多台外 设服务 。
字节多路通道可以有多个子通道 , 彼此能独立地设服务 。
字节多路通道可以有多个子通道 , 彼此能独立地 执行通道指令 。
各个子通道间是并行工作的 , 以字节宽度执行通道指令 。
各个子通道间是并行工作的 , 以字节宽度 分时进出主通道 , 接在每个子通道上多台设备也能分时使分时进出主通道 , 接在每个子通道上多台设备也能分时使 用子通道 。
用子通道 。
三、通道的类型三、通道的类型(2(2、数组多路通道、数组多路通道) ) 宜于宜于挂多台高速的磁盘存储器 , 挂多台高速的磁盘存储器 , “数据宽度数据宽度”为定长块 , 为定长块 ,以成组交叉方式轮流的为多台外设服务 。
6、以成组交叉方式轮流的为多台外设服务 , 假定 , 假定定长块为定长块为K 。
三、通道的类型三、通道的类型(3(3、选择通道、选择通道) ) 宜于接高优先级的高速磁盘等设备 , 宜于接高优先级的高速磁盘等设备 , “数据宽度数据宽度”为可为可 变长块 , 某台设备被选中使用通道后 , 就独占通道 , 直到变长块 , 某台设备被选中使用通道后 , 就独占通道 , 直到 把设备的信息量传完才释放通道 。
把设备的信息量传完才释放通道 。
四、通道的极限流量分析四、通道的极限流量分析 通道流量:通道在数据传送期间 , 单位时间内所传送的字通道流量:通道在数据传送期间 , 单位时间内所传送的字 节数 。
稿源:(未知)
【傻大方】网址:/a/2021/0819/0023818472.html
标题:计算机|计算机组织与结构第5章-4节